Now I don’t usually scare easily, but all the negative reviews & warnings to only go out on ship sponsored excursions got to me; so my plan was to do the island beach break. The weather was looking a tad bit better, but still not looking postcard Caribbean. To be honest I thought the port was gonna be canceled, the way the tenders were bouncing around. And since by no means was I gonna pay to sit on a beach in the cold; we had no plans for the day. Turns out a majority of the ships excursions were canceled anyway due to the weather. After breakfast on Lido, we made our way to the tenders & set off to explore the port area. (I’m not one for staying on the ship, especially if its somewhere I’ve never been). The tender ride was nowhere near as bad as it looked, it was a little long but the closer we got to Belize City the sunnier it got. As soon as we got past the ships photographers we were approached by vendors offering tours, now I had to use the bathroom & was not in the mood or position to stop & talk. Once I found the restroom I was in a much better mood & quickly realized there wasn’t much to the port area. Another vendor stopped us offering us a city tour for $30 each. He was so passionate about his country & the tour that I gave in, well that is after we agreed to knock it down to $20 per person. Yes it’s a very poor country, but that didn’t keep me from enjoying the tour. Our guide was a real sweetheart, he heard me say I needed to get a Belizean beer & dollar before we get back on the ship & he stopped at a neighborhood store so I could get it. While riding pass some guys on a corner they shouted to give him a good tip because he has 5 small kids at home to feed, he chuckled so I asked him if he did & he said oh no I’m just 23 I’m my mothers baby...aww. After our tour I needed to buy my souvenirs & was looking at a little stand when I heard a voice from the other side if the fence saying “save money, everything is half price over here” so we ventured on the other side of the fence & paid half. All in all it was a good day.

We got our early morning wake up vibration & I was happy to finally see the sun, but I was still tired from last night. I needed some real coffee to get me going, so I made a stop to the Coffee Bar while mom got ready. OMG, wish I would’ve discovered this sooner, definitely hit the spot. I had booked Victor Bodden's Fun in Sun tour & we were to meet at 9am. We ate a quick breakfast on Lido & were off on our way outside the gate & over the hill. We got there about 8:45 & I guess we were the last ones because we left once we got there. We started off the touring the island & I was amazed at some of the villages, we stopped for a photo op at what I think was the highest point & the view was amazing. Next we went to Victor’s Monkey business. I really only had intentions of relaxing in a hammock & watching people zip-line, but when we got there I decided I would walk through the animal area…just to look. Well I guess I got caught up in the moment, because I decided to put on my brave girl panties & actually got in the cage with the monkeys. Loved it!!! Now I absolutely hate & I mean HATE birds, but again vacation mode got to me & was in a bird cage. I was scared to death & happy as a pig in $#@% to get out of there. Then we were on our way to Bananarama Resort at West Bay Beach & had about 2 hours to spend here. The water looked nice, it was a little cold at first but warmed up after a while. They also have free wifi so I spent some time laying out in the sun & catching up on FB. Before heading back to the tour van we stopped for a frozen drink, a bananarama.
